What Temp To Take Steak Off Grill For Medium Rare?

Watch the Temp

  1. Rare: 125 degrees Fahrenheit plus a three-minute cooling period after removal from the heat
  2. Temperatures between 130 and 135 degrees Fahrenheit are considered medium-rare.
  3. The medium temperature is between 135 and 140 degrees Fahrenheit.
  4. 140 to 150 degrees Fahrenheit is considered medium-well.
  5. 155 degrees Fahrenheit or above for well-done

The USDA advises that steaks and roasts be cooked to a temperature of 145°F (medium) and then rested for at least 3 minutes before cutting into them. Ground beef should be cooked to a minimum internal temperature of 160°F to assure food safety (well done).

What temperature should you grill steaks at?

Clean your grill’s cooking grates and set your grill’s temperature to direct, high heat. Cooking steaks at a temperature between 450°F and 500°F produces the finest results.
